| 0:35.7 | Hey everyone. |
| 0:36.8 | I'm Dr. Allison, and I'm so glad you're here to discover what brings out the best of you. |
| 0:42.3 | This podcast is all about breaking free from painful patterns, mending the past and discovering our true selves in God. |
| 0:50.4 | I can't wait to get started as we learn together how to become the best version of who we are with God's help. |
| 0:59.4 | Hey, everyone, and welcome back to this week's episode of The Best of You. Today, I'm introducing a special two-part series on a topic that runs deep for so many of us, family pain, how we navigate the wounds |
| 1:14.0 | of our families of origin and how we begin to heal. One of the things that sparked my |
| 1:20.4 | interest in this series is a growing body of research pointing to a sharp rise in family |
| 1:26.8 | estrangement, particularly among younger generations. |
| 1:31.5 | Some studies show that nearly one and two adults in the U.S. are estranged from a close family |
| 1:37.9 | member, with many citing emotional boundaries, political divisions, or personal growth as the reasons. Gen Z in particular is |
| 1:47.6 | leading the way in re-evaluating and sometimes stepping away from family ties altogether. It's a painful |
